Understanding the Senior Mathematical Challenge
About the Se —nior Mathematical Challenge (SMC) is a prestigious mathematics competition designed to stimulate mathematical interest and problem-solving skills among senior secondary school students. That's why the exam tests a broad range of mathematical concepts, encompassing algebra, geometry, number theory, and more, often requiring creative and insightful approaches rather than rote memorization. Its challenging nature provides students with a valuable opportunity to develop their critical thinking and problem-solving capabilities. Success in the SMC not only boosts confidence and opens doors to further mathematical challenges but also enhances university applications.

Common Question Types in the Senior Mathematical Challenge
The SMC encompasses a wide variety of mathematical concepts, and questions are designed to test your problem-solving skills and understanding of fundamental mathematical principles. Some commonly recurring question types include:
-
Algebraic Manipulation: Questions requiring simplification, solving equations, and working with inequalities. Expect questions involving polynomials, quadratic equations, and simultaneous equations.
-
Geometry: Problems involving shapes, angles, areas, volumes, and coordinate geometry. Expect questions related to triangles, circles, and other geometric figures. Familiarity with geometric theorems and properties is crucial.
-
Number Theory: Questions involving properties of numbers, divisibility, prime numbers, and modular arithmetic. Understanding number patterns and divisibility rules is essential.
-
Combinatorics and Probability: Questions related to counting techniques, permutations, combinations, and probability calculations. Understanding fundamental principles of probability and counting is key.
-
Logical Reasoning: Questions requiring logical deduction and problem-solving skills, often involving puzzles or word problems. Developing strong logical reasoning abilities is crucial for success.
